BACKGROUND: The main focus of traumatic brain injury (TBI) management is prevention of secondary injury. Therapeutic hypothermia (TH), the induction of a targeted low core body temperature, has been explored as a potential neuroprotectant in TBI. The aim of this article is to synthesize the available clinical data comparing the use of TH with the use of normothermia in TBI. METHODS: A systematic search was conducted through MEDLINE, EMBASE, and Cochrane Central Register of Controlled Trials for randomized clinical trials including one or more outcome of interest associated with TH use in TBI. Independent reviewers evaluated quality of the studies and extracted data on patients with TBI undergoing TH treatment compared with those undergoing normothermia treatment. Pooled estimates, confidence intervals (CIs), and risk ratios (RRs) or odds ratios were calculated for all outcomes. RESULTS: A total of 3,909 patients from 32 studies were eligible for analysis. Pooled analysis revealed a significant benefit of TH on mortality and functional outcome (RR 0.81, 95% CI 0.68-0.96, I2 = 41%; and RR 0.77; 95% CI 0.67-0.88, I2 = 68%, respectively). However, subgroup analysis based on risk of bias showed that only studies with a high risk of bias maintained this benefit. When divided by cooling method, reduced poor functional outcome was seen in the systemic surface cooling and cranial cooling groups (RR 0.68, 95% CI 0.59-0.79, I2 = 35%; and RR 0.44, 95% CI 0.29-0.67, I2 = 0%), and no difference was seen for the systemic intravenous or gastric cooling group. Reduced mortality was only seen in the systemic surface cooling group (RR 0.63, 95% CI 0.53-0.75, I2 = 0%,); however, this group had mostly high risk of bias studies. TH had an increased rate of pneumonia (RR 1.24, 95% CI 1.10-1.40, I2 = 32%), coagulation abnormalities (RR 1.63, 95% CI 1.09-2.44, I2 = 55%), and cardiac arrhythmias (RR 1.78, 95% CI 1.05-3.01, I2 = 21%). Once separated by low and high risk of bias, we saw no difference in these complications in the groups with low risk of bias. Overall quality of the evidence was moderate for mortality, functional outcome, and pneumonia and was low for coagulation abnormalities and cardiac arrhythmias. CONCLUSIONS: With the addition of several recent randomized clinical trials and a thorough quality assessment, we have provided an updated systematic review and meta-analysis that concludes that TH does not show any benefit over normothermia in terms of mortality and functional outcome.

OBJECTIVE: Physicians vary in their computed tomography (CT) scan usage. It remains unclear how physician gender relates to clinical practice or patient outcomes. The aim of this study was to assess the association between physician gender and decision to order head CT scans for older emergency patients who had fallen. METHODS: This was a secondary analysis of a prospective observational cohort study conducted in 11 hospital emergency departments (EDs) in Canada and the United States. The primary study enrolled patients who were 65 years and older who presented to the ED after a fall. The analysis evaluated treating physician gender adjusted for multiple clinical variables. Primary analysis used a hierarchical logistic regression model to evaluate the association between treating physician gender and the patient receiving a head CT scan. Secondary analysis reported the adjusted odds ratio (OR) for diagnosing intracranial bleeding by physician gender. RESULTS: There were 3663 patients and 256 physicians included in the primary analysis. In the adjusted analysis, women physicians were no more likely to order a head CT than men (OR 1.26, 95% confidence interval 0.98-1.61). In the secondary analysis of 2294 patients who received a head CT, physician gender was not associated with finding a clinically important intracranial bleed. CONCLUSIONS: There was no significant association between physician gender and ordering head CT scans for older emergency patients who had fallen. For patients where CT scans were ordered, there was no significant relationship between physician gender and the diagnosis of clinically important intracranial bleeding.

INTRODUCTION: Trauma patients are at increased risk of venous thromboembolism (VTE), including deep venous thrombosis (DVT) and/or pulmonary embolism (PE). We conducted a systematic review and meta-analysis summarizing the association between prognostic factors and the occurrence of VTE following traumatic injury. METHODS: We searched the EMBASE and MEDLINE databases from inception to August 2023. We identified studies reporting confounding adjusted associations between patient, injury or post-injury care factors and risk of VTE. We performed meta-analyses of odds ratios (ORs) using the random effects method and assessed individual study risk of bias using the QUIPS tool. RESULTS: We included 31 studies involving 1,981,946 patients. Studies were predominantly observational cohorts from North America. Factors with moderate or higher certainty of association with increased risk of VTE include older age, obesity, male sex, higher injury severity score, pelvic injury, lower extremity injury, spinal injury, delayed VTE prophylaxis, need for surgery and tranexamic acid use. After accounting for other important contributing prognostic variables, a delay in the delivery of appropriate pharmacologic prophylaxis for as little as 24 to 48 hours independently confers a clinically meaningful two-fold increase in incidence of VTE. CONCLUSION: These findings highlight the contribution of patient predisposition, the importance of injury pattern, and the impact of potentially modifiable post-injury care on risk of VTE after traumatic injury. These factors should be incorporated into a risk stratification framework to individualize VTE risk assessment and support clinical and academic efforts reduce thromboembolic events among trauma patients.Study TypeSystematic Review & Meta-Analysis. LEVEL OF EVIDENCE: Level II.

BACKGROUND: General surgeons play an important role in the provision of trauma care in Canada and the current extent of their trauma experience during training is unknown. We sought to quantify the operative and nonoperative educational experiences among Canadian general surgery trainees. METHODS: We conducted a multicentre retrospective study of major operative exposures experienced by general surgery residents, as identified using institutional trauma registries and subsequent chart-level review, for 2008-2018. We also conducted a site survey on trauma education and structure. RESULTS: We collected data on operative exposure for general surgery residents from 7 programs and survey data from 10 programs. Operations predominantly occurred after hours (73% after 1700 or on weekends) and general surgery residents were absent from a substantial proportion (25%) of relevant trauma operations. The structure of trauma education was heterogeneous among programs, with considerable site-specific variability in the involvement of surgical specialties in trauma care. During their training, graduating general surgery residents each experienced around 4 index trauma laparotomies, 1 splenectomy, 1 thoracotomy, and 0 neck explorations for trauma. CONCLUSION: General surgery residents who train in Canada receive variable and limited exposure to operative and nonoperative trauma care. These data can be used as a baseline to inform the application of competency-based medical education in trauma care for general surgery training in Canada.

BACKGROUND & OBJECTIVES: Blunt cerebrovascular injury (BCVI) includes carotid and/or vertebral artery injury following trauma, and conveys an increased stroke risk. We conducted a systematic review and meta-analysis to provide a comprehensive summary of prognostic factors associated with risk of stroke following BCVI. METHODS: We searched the EMBASE and MEDLINE databases from January 1946 to June 2023. We identified studies reporting associations between patient or injury factors and risk of stroke following BCVI. We performed meta-analyses of odds ratios (ORs) using the random effects method and assessed individual study risk of bias using the QUIPS tool. We separately pooled adjusted and unadjusted analyses, highlighting the estimate with the higher certainty. RESULTS: We included 26 cohort studies, involving 20,458 patients with blunt trauma. The overall incidence of stroke following BCVI was 7.7 %. Studies were predominantly retrospective cohorts from North America and included both carotid and vertebral artery injuries. Diagnosis of BCVI was most commonly confirmed with CT angiography. We demonstrated with moderate to high certainty that factors associated with increased risk of stroke included carotid artery injury (as compared to vertebral artery injury, unadjusted odds ratio [uOR] 1.94, 95 % CI 1.62 to 2.32), Grade III Injury (as compared to grade I or II) (uOR 2.45, 95 % CI 1.88 to 3.20), Grade IV injury (uOR 3.09, 95 % CI 2.20 to 4.35), polyarterial injury (uOR 3.11 (95 % CI 2.05 to 4.72), occurrence of hypotension at the time of hospital admission (adjusted odds ratio [aOR] 1.32, 95 % CI 0.87 to 2.03) and higher total body injury severity (aOR 5.91, 95 % CI 1.90 to 18.39). CONCLUSION: Local anatomical injury pattern, overall burden of injury and flow dynamics contribute to BCVI-related stroke risk. These findings provide the foundational evidence base for risk stratification to support clinical decision making and further research.

OBJECTIVE: This study aims to develop a set of curriculum recommendations to support trauma training in Canadian general surgery residency programs. DESIGN: A modified Delphi study was conducted with a panel of trauma and surgical education experts. Proposed curriculum components were developed from Canadian trauma surgery exposure and educational needs assessment data. Panelists were asked to rate each potential curriculum component for inclusion (mandatory or exemplary) or exclusion in the ideal and feasible trauma training curriculum. SETTING: This national Delphi study was conducted in the Canadian trauma education context. PARTICIPANTS: A panel of trauma experts and surgeons holding leadership positions in training programs and professional societies across Canada were invited to participate. RESULTS: Nineteen panelists representing all geographic regions of Canada achieved consensus on a set of curriculum components. The panel was largely in agreement with the RCPSC trauma competencies. At the end of the study, 71 items were considered mandatory for all programs (such as dedicated trauma rotations, trauma resuscitation and operative skills courses, structured trauma teaching within academic half day, and simulation experiences), and 21 items were considered exemplary (such as program funding for trauma courses, and opportunities to participate in trauma research and quality improvement projects). CONCLUSIONS: This study suggests a framework of education components for curricular reform for trauma training in Canadian general surgery residency programs. Such recommendations include rotations, formal courses and certifications, education resources, and simulation experiences to supplement limited clinical exposure.

OBJECTIVES: Trauma Team Leaders (TTLs) are critical for coordinating and leading trauma resuscitations. This survey sought to characterize the demographics and professional practices of Canadian TTLs at level one trauma centres. As a secondary objective, this information will be utilized to inform the operational goals of the Trauma Association of Canada (TAC) TTL Committee. METHODS: A detailed survey, developed by the TAC board of directors and TTL committee leads, was sent to 225 TTLs across Canada's level one trauma centres. TTLs were identified via contacting trauma directors at each level one centre, in addition to public registry searches. This survey captured demographics, professional background, resuscitation practices, trauma team composition, and TTL involvement in trauma responses. RESULTS: The response rate was 41.7%. Mean respondent age was 42 (SD 7.4) and 71.0% were male. Most TTLs trained in emergency medicine (53.1%) or general surgery (25.5%); 63.8% underwent TTL training: either via a trauma surgery fellowship or TTL fellowship. All centres have a massive hemorrhage protocol implemented, and there is no large variation between the rates of use of cryoprecipitate and fibrinogen, nor the ratio of blood products transfused (2:1 vs 1:1). Most TTL respondents intend to participate in a TTL group associated with TAC (85.1%). CONCLUSION: The results of this survey will contribute to the recognition of TTLs as a crucial role in the initial phase of care of severely injured trauma patients and serves as the first publication to document professional backgrounds and practices of Canadian TTLs at level one trauma centres. All the information gathered via this survey will be used by the TAC TTL Committee, which will focus on several initiatives such as the dissemination of best practice guidelines and creation of a TTL stream at the TAC Annual Conference.

PURPOSE: Trauma team leaders (TTLs) have traditionally been general surgeons; however, some trauma centres use a mixed model of care where both surgeons and non-surgeons (primarily emergency physicians) perform this role. The objective of this multicentre study was to provide a well-powered study to determine if TTL specialty is associated with mortality among major trauma patients. METHODS: Data were collected from provincial trauma registries at six level 1 trauma centres across Canada over a 10-year period. We included adult trauma patients (age ≥ 18 yrs) who triggered the highest-level trauma activation. The primary outcome was the difference in risk-adjusted in-hospital mortality for trauma patients receiving initial care from a surgeon versus a non-surgeon TTL. RESULTS: Overall, 12,961 major trauma patients were included in the analysis. Initial treatment was provided by a surgeon TTL in 57.8% (n = 7513) of cases, while 42.2% (n = 5448) of patients were treated by a non-surgeon TTL. Unadjusted mortality occurred in 11.6% of patients in the surgeon TTL group and 12.7% of patients in the non-surgeon TTL group (OR 0.87, 95% CI 0.78-0.98, p = 0.02). Risk-adjusted mortality was not significantly different between patients cared for by surgeon and non-surgeon TTLs (OR 0.92, 95% CI 0.80-1.06, p = 0.23). Furthermore, we did not observe differences in risk-adjusted mortality for any of the subgroups evaluated. CONCLUSIONS: After risk adjustment, there was no difference in mortality between trauma patients treated by surgeon or non-surgeon TTLs. Our study supports emergency physicians performing the role of TTL at level 1 trauma centres.

OBJECTIVES: Novel coronavirus-19 (COVID-19) has led to over 6 million fatalities globally. An estimated 75% of COVID-19 patients who require critical care admission develop acute respiratory distress syndrome (ARDS) needing invasive mechanical ventilation (IMV) and/or extracorporeal membrane oxygenation (ECMO). Due to prolonged ventilation requirements, these patients often also require tracheostomy. We performed a review of clinical outcomes in COVID-19 patients on ECMO at a high-volume tertiary care center in Hamilton, Ontario, Canada. METHODOLOGY: We performed a retrospective case series, including 24 adult patients diagnosed with COVID-19 who required IMV, veno-venous (ECMO), and tracheostomy. All patients were included from April to December 2021. We extracted demographic and clinical variables pertaining to the tracheostomy procedure and ECMO therapy. We performed descriptive statistical analyses. This study was approved by the Hamilton Integrated Research Ethics Board (14217-C). RESULTS: We included 24 consecutive patients with COVID-19 who required tracheostomy while undergoing ECMO therapy. The mean age was 49.4 years [standard deviation (SD): 7.33], the majority of patients were male (75%), with mean body mass index of 32 (SD: 8.81). Overall mortality rate was 33.3%. Percutaneous tracheostomy was performed most frequently (83.3%) and, similar to open tracheostomy, was associated with a low rate of perioperative bleeding complications. Within surviving patients, the mean time to IMV weaning and decannulation was 60.2 (SD: 24.6) and 49.4 days (SD: 21.8), respectively. CONCLUSION: Percutaneous tracheostomy appears to be safe in COVID-19 patients on ECMO and holding anticoagulation 24 hours prior to and after tracheostomy may limit bleeding events in these patients.

To compare the relative efficacy of pharmacologic interventions in the prevention of delirium in ICU trauma patients. DATA SOURCES: We searched Medical Literature Analysis and Retrieval System Online, Embase, and Cochrane Registry of Clinical Trials from database inception until June 7, 2022. We included randomized controlled trials comparing pharmacologic interventions in critically ill trauma patients. STUDY SELECTION: Two reviewers independently screened studies for eligibility, extracted data, and assessed risk of bias. DATA EXTRACTION: Preferred Reporting Items for Systematic Reviews and Meta-analyses guidelines for network analysis were followed. Random-effects models were fit using a Bayesian approach to network meta-analysis. Between-group comparisons were estimated using hazard ratios (HRs) for dichotomous outcomes and mean differences for continuous outcomes, each with 95% credible intervals. Treatment rankings were estimated for each outcome in the form of surface under the cumulative ranking curve values. DATA SYNTHESIS: A total 3,541 citations were screened; six randomized clinical trials (n = 382 patients) were included. Compared with combined propofol-dexmedetomidine, there may be no difference in delirium prevalence with dexmedetomidine (HR 1.44, 95% CI 0.39-6.94), propofol (HR 2.38, 95% CI 0.68-11.36), nor haloperidol (HR 3.38, 95% CI 0.65-21.79); compared with dexmedetomidine alone, there may be no effect with propofol (HR 1.66, 95% CI 0.79-3.69) nor haloperidol (HR 2.30, 95% CI 0.88-6.61). CONCLUSIONS: The results of this network meta-analysis suggest that there is no difference found between pharmacologic interventions on delirium occurrence, length of ICU stay, length of hospital stay, or mortality, in trauma ICU patients.

Background: Traumatic brain injury (TBI) is a major cause of death and disability worldwide. Beta blockers have shown promise in improving mortality and functional outcomes after TBI. The aim of this article is to synthesize the available clinical data on the use of beta blockers in acute TBI. Methods: A systematic search was conducted through MEDLINE, Embase, and Cochrane Central Register of Controlled Trials for studies including one or more outcomes of interest associated with use of beta blockers in TBI. Independent reviewers evaluated the quality of the studies and extracted data on all patients receiving beta blockers during their hospital stay compared with placebo or non-intervention. Pooled estimates, CIs, and risk ratios (RRs) or ORs were calculated for all outcomes. Results: 13 244 patients from 17 studies were eligible for analysis. Pooled analysis demonstrated a significant mortality benefit of overall use of beta blocker (RR 0.8, 95% CI 0.68 to 0.94, I 2=75%). Subgroup analysis of patients with no preinjury use of beta blocker compared with patients on preinjury beta blockers showed no mortality difference (RR 0.99, 95% CI 0.7 to 1.39, I 2=84%). There was no difference in rate of good functional outcome at hospital discharge (OR 0.94, 95% CI 0.56 to 1.58, I 2=65%); however, there was a functional benefit at longer-term follow-up (OR 1.75, 95% CI 1.09 to 2.8, I 2=0%). Cardiopulmonary and infectious complications were more likely in patients who received beta blockers (RR 1.94, 95% CI 1.69 to 2.24, I 2=0%; RR 2.36, 95% CI 1.42 to 3.91, I 2=88%). Overall quality of the evidence was very low. Conclusions: Use of beta blockers is associated with decreased mortality at acute care discharge as well as improved functional outcome at long-term follow-up. Lack of high-quality evidence limits definitive recommendations for use of beta blockers in TBI; therefore, high-quality randomized trials are needed to further elucidate the utility of beta blockers in TBI. Acute care surgery (ACS) is an area of surgical specialization within general surgery and a model for clinical care delivery that has proliferated over the last 2 decades. Models of ACS in Canada exist in both academic and community settings and are used to manage patients in need of emergency general surgery (EGS) care, with or without the provision of trauma care. The implementation of the ACS model has changed the landscape of patient care, surgical education and the workforce, providing an option for some general surgeons to exclude EGS care from their regular practice. The rise of ACS as a concentration of surgical skill and content expertise has resulted in the establishment of dedicated ACS fellowship training programs. This is a landmark in the evolution of general surgery, as well as a stepping stone on the path to improving patient care, surgical education and scholarly endeavour in this field.

BACKGROUND: Access to the operating room (OR) is variable among emergency general surgery (EGS) services, with some having dedicated EGS ORs, and others only a shared queue. Currently in Canada, only a limited number of acute care surgery services have dedicated daytime operating room (OR) access; hence, we aimed to describe the burden of after-hours EGS operating in Canada and differences associated with OR access. METHODS: In this multicentre retrospective cohort study, we used data from a previously conducted study designed to evaluate nonappendiceal, nonbiliary disease across 8 Canadian hospitals. We performed a secondary analysis to describe booking priorities and timing of operative interventions, compare sites with and without access to a dedicated EGS daytime OR, and identify differences in morbidity and mortality based on timing of operative intervention. RESULTS: Among 1244 patients, operations were performed during weekday daytime in 521 cases (41.9%), in the evening in 279 (22.4%), on the weekend in 293 (23.6%) and overnight in 151 (12.1%). Operating room booking priority was more than 2 hours to 8 hours in 657 cases (52.8%), more than 8 hours to 24 hours in 334 (26.9%) and more than 24 hours to 48 hours in 253 (20.3%). Substantial variation in booking priority was observed for the same preoperative diagnoses. Sites with dedicated EGS ORs performed a greater proportion of cases during daytime versus overnight compared to sites without dedicated EGS ORs (198/237 [83.5%] v. 323/435 [74.2%], p = 0.006). No significant differences in outcome were found between cases performed during the daytime, evening and overnight. CONCLUSION: We found considerable variation in OR booking priority within the same preoperative diagnoses among EGS patients in Canada. Sites with dedicated EGS ORs performed more cases during weekday daytime compared to sites without dedicated EGS ORs; however, this study showed no evidence of compromised outcomes based on OR timing.

PURPOSE: Trauma patients are at high risk of venous thromboembolism (VTE). We summarize the comparative efficacy and safety of anti-Xa-guided versus fixed dosing for low molecular weight heparin (LMWH) for the prevention of VTE in adult trauma patients. METHODS: We searched Medline and Embase from inception through June 1, 2022. We included randomized controlled trials or observational studies comparing anti-Xa-guided versus fixed dosing of LMWH for thromboprophylaxis in adult trauma patients. We incorporated primary data from 2 large observational cohorts. We pooled effect estimates using a random-effects model. We assessed risk of bias using the ROBINS-I tool for observational studies and assessed certainty of findings using GRADE methodology. RESULTS: We included 15 observational studies involving 10,348 patients. No randomized controlled trials were identified. determined that, compared to fixed LMWH dosing, anti-Xa-guided dosing may reduce deep vein thrombosis [adjusted odds ratio (aOR); 0.52, 95% CI: 0.40-0.69], pulmonary embolism (aOR: 0.48, 95% CI: 0.30-0.78) or any VTE (aOR: 0.54, 95% CI: 0.42-0.69), though all estimates are based on low certainty evidence. There was an uncertain effect on mortality (aOR: 1.06, 95% CI: 0.85-1.32) and bleeding events (aOR: 0.84, 95% CI: 0.50-1.39), limited by serious imprecision. We used several sensitivity and subgroup analyses to confirm the validity of our assumptions. CONCLUSION: Anti-Xa-guided dosing may be more effective than fixed dosing for prevention of deep vein thrombosis, pulmonary embolism, and VTE for adult trauma patients. These promising findings justify the need for a high-quality randomized study with the potential to deliver practice changing results.

OBJECTIVES: Non-operative management (NOM) of blunt abdominal trauma has become increasingly common in hemodynamically stable patients. There are known complications of NOM from undrained intra-abdominal fluid accumulations including hemorrhage and peritonitis that require delayed operation. Thus, delayed operation can be considered as part of the overall management plan, instead of failure, of NOM. The aim of this scoping review is to establish key concepts regarding delayed laparoscopic peritoneal washout (DLPW) following NOM of blunt abdominal trauma patients. METHODS: MEDLINE, EMBASE, CENTRAL, and gray literature were systematically searched. Studies were included if they investigated or reported on the use of delayed laparoscopy involving peritoneal washout following NOM of blunt abdominal trauma patients. Bibliographies of included studies were manually reviewed to identify additional articles for inclusion. RESULTS: From 910 citations, 28 studies met inclusion criteria. This included seven case reports, eleven case series or observational cohort studies, six review articles, two management guidelines, one textbook chapter, and one randomized clinical trial. For those reported, medium grade liver injuries proved most common (95.2%). Indications for DLPW were primarily clinical features and changes in imaging findings, highlighting the importance of close observation. Authors reported clinical improvement after DLPW regarding symptomatology, vital signs, and biochemistry. A relatively high transfusion demand was reported with a mean of four units of packed red blood cells pre-operatively. Length of stay and post-operative complications were consistent with previously reported experiences with blunt abdominal injuries. CONCLUSIONS: DLPW is beneficial in blunt abdominal trauma patients following NOM with improvement in symptoms, SIRS features, and a possible reduction in hospital length of stay. This study is limited by low-quality evidence and skewing of data toward isolated hepatic injuries. Future prospective cohort study comparing NOM with and without DLPW is required.

BACKGROUND: The risk of death after a postoperative complication - known as failure to rescue (FTR) - has been proposed to be superior to traditional benchmarking outcomes, such as complication and mortality rates, as a measure of system quality. The purpose of this study was to identify the current FTR rate in emergency general surgery (EGS) centres across Canada. We hypothesized that substantial variability exists in FTR rates across centres. METHODS: In this multicentre retrospective cohort study, we performed a secondary analysis of data from a previous study designed to evaluate operative intervention for nonappendiceal, nonbiliary disease by 6 EGS services across Canada (1 in British Columbia, 1 in Alberta, 3 in Ontario and 1 in Nova Scotia). Patients underwent surgery between Jan. 1 and Dec. 31, 2014. We conducted univariate analyses to compare patients with and without complications. We performed a sensitivity analysis examining the mortality rate after serious complications (Clavien-Dindo score 3 or 4) that required a surgical intervention or specialized care (e.g., admission to intensive care unit). RESULTS: A total of 2595 patients were included in the study cohort. Of the 206 patients who died within 30 days, 145 (70.4%) experienced a complication before their death. Overall, the mortality rate after any surgical complication (i.e., FTR) was 16.0%. Ranking of sites by the traditional outcomes of complication and mortality rates differed from the ranking when FTR rate was included in the assessment. CONCLUSION: There was variability in FTR rates across EGS services in Canada, which suggests that there is opportunity for ongoing quality-improvement efforts. This study provides FTR benchmarking data for Canadian EGS services.

BACKGROUND: The aim of this study was to provide a description of vascular trauma and its management at trauma centers across Canada. METHODS: This retrospective cohort study evaluated patients from 8 Canadian level 1 trauma centers (2011-2015). Medical records were queried to identify adult patients who survived to hospital with major vascular injury. Major vascular injury was defined as injury to named arterial or venous vessels in the legs, arms torso, and neck. Data collected included patient demographics, injury mechanism, injury details, management and clinical outcomes. RESULTS: A total of 1330 patients were included. Patients were 76% male with a mean age of 43 (SD 18.8). Reported injuries were 63% blunt, 36% penetrating, and the remainder mixed. The most common specific mechanisms of injury were motor vehicle collision (36%), stabbing (26%), and falls (16%), with gunshot injuries accounting for <5%. Pre-hospital tourniquets were applied in 27 patients (2%). The mean Injury Severity Score (ISS) was 24 (SD 14.5). We identified injuries to named vessels of the neck (32%), thorax (23%), abdomen and pelvis (27%), upper extremity (14%) and lower extremity (10%). Specific vascular injuries included transection (50%), complete occlusion (11%), partial occlusion (39%), and pseudoaneurysm formation (11%). Injuries were managed non-operatively in 32%, with definitive open surgical management (24%), endovascular management (9%) and with damage control techniques in the operating room (3%). Amputation occurred in 10% of lower extremity and 5% of upper extremity injuries. Responsibility for vascular injury management was undertaken by a wide variety of specialists (n = 17). Overall, in-hospital mortality was 13%, and 2% of patients underwent amputation. CONCLUSION: This study describes the nature and management of vascular injuries across Canada. The variability in injury mechanisms, management strategies, specialty responsible for management, and outcomes have important implications for practice change and knowledge translation.
